One of the essential aspects of software development is debugging, the process of identifying and fixing errors in the code. It can often be a challenging and time-consuming task, but with the right strategies and techniques, you can streamline the process and become more efficient at uncovering and resolving issues. Understand the Code: Before diving into debugging, take the time to thoroughly understand the codebase. Familiarize yourself with the logic, dependencies, and overall structure of the program to pinpoint potential areas where bugs may lurk.
Use Debugging Tools: Leverage the power of debugging tools available in integrated development environments (IDEs) to step through the code, inspect variables, and trace the execution flow. Tools like breakpoints and watchpoints can be game-changers in identifying the root cause of issues.
Test in Isolation: When facing a bug, isolate the problem by creating a minimal test case that reproduces the issue. By stripping away extraneous code, you can focus on the specific piece causing trouble and troubleshoot more effectively.
Utilize Logging: Incorporate logging statements strategically throughout your code to track the program's execution and variable values. Logging can provide valuable insights into the program's behavior and help narrow down the location of bugs.
Seek Peer Review: Don't hesitate to seek a fresh pair of eyes on your code. Collaborating with peers for code reviews can uncover hidden bugs, suggest alternative approaches, and enhance the overall quality of your codebase.
Stay Persistent: Debugging can be a challenging and sometimes frustrating process, but perseverance is key. Stay patient, methodical, and systematic in your approach, and don't hesitate to take breaks to maintain focus and clarity.
